文章导读
大家好,我是顺亿。最近很多朋友都在问我,2025年浙江大学计算机考研复试的机试真题怎么解?今天,我就来给大家详细解析一下这些题目,让大家轻松应对考试!Preorder Traversal-浙江大学
题目描述:给定一棵二叉树的后序遍历和中序遍历序列,输出该二叉树的前序遍历序列的最后一个数字。
输入格式
每个测试案例的第一行包含一个正整数 N(N ≤ 50,000),表示二叉树中节点的总数。第二行给出后序遍历序列,第三行给出中序遍历序列。所有数字之间用空格分隔。
输出格式
对于每个测试案例,输出一行,包含对应二叉树前序遍历序列的最后一个数字。
输入样例
7
1 2 3 4 5 6 7
2 1 4 3 7 5 6
输出样例
5
One Way In, Two Ways Out-浙江大学
题目描述:考虑一种特殊的队列,它是一种线性结构,允许在一端插入,同时在两端删除。你的任务是检查,对于给定的插入序列,是否存在可能的删除序列。
输入格式
每个测试案例的第一行包含两个正整数 N 和 K(N ≤ 10,K ≤ 10),分别表示插入次数和查询次数。然后是 N 个不同的数字,作为插入序列。最后是 K 行,每行包含 N 个已插入的数字,作为要检查的删除序列。
输出格式
对于每个删除序列,输出一行,如果确实可能获得,则输出 'yes',否则输出 'no'。
输入样例
5 4
10 2 3 4 5
10 3 2 5 4
5 10 3 2 4
2 3 10 4 5
3 5 10 4 2
输出样例
yes
no
yes
yes
小结与拓展
以上就是我为大家解析的2025年浙江大学计算机考研复试机试真题中的两个题目。希望这些解析能帮助到大家。当然,还有更多的题目等待大家去探索。如果你对其他题目有疑问,欢迎在评论区留言,我会尽力为大家解答。最后,别忘了关注「趣航编程网」(www.vqhf.com),这里有更多精彩内容等你来发现!
—— 顺亿 敬上
